San Francisco, California– March 03, 2009– Flashman Studios, a leading business management firm in the interactive entertainment industry, announced today that it has finalized an agreement with Transmission Games, an Australian game development studio that has been creating award-winning, top-selling multi-platform titles for over 10 years. Under the agreement, Flashman Studios will handle business management responsibilities for the studio, including negotiation of new deals with publishers…

The latest trailer to come from Creative Assembly's console RTS game, Stormrise, shows off the "Line of Sight" camera feature which will allow players to conveniantly jump between different views while in game. Be sure to check it out as the trailer also does a good job in showing off some of the variety of ships, giant mechs, monsters, and battles too!
